Ghana - Import of Railway or Tramway Switch and Crossing Material of Iron and Steel
Since 2013, Ghana Import of Railway or Tramway Switch and Crossing Material of Iron and Steel was down by 65.5% year on year. With $37,370.33 in 2018, the country was ranked number 94 comparing other countries in Import of Railway or Tramway Switch and Crossing Material of Iron and Steel. Ghana is overtaken by Kyrgyzstan, which was number 93 with $37,439 and is followed by Jamaica with $36,502.54. Switzerland lead the ranking with $44,896,012 in 2019, that is -10% compared to 2018. Canada, United States and Italy resp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Pakistan recorded the best 5 years average growth at +450.8% per year, while Sri Lanka recorded the worst performance at -71.6% per year.
